This 36-hour graduate program provides unique educational opportunities in this emerging area for experienced clinicians (physicians, nurses, nurse practitioners, and physician assistants), health insurers, and clinically oriented healthcare administrators. Many graduate programs miss or short-change perhaps the most important skill set for this new kind of practitioner: the translational, communications, and interpersonal skills that make the difference between success and failure during selection, implementation, and optimization of healthcare IT systems. What makes our program unique is familiarity with critical skills in change management, knowledge management, project management, organizational psychology, generational differences, human-machine interfaces, analytics, and optimization tools such as Lean and Agile. Today s multi-institution healthcare delivery systems and even larger stand-alone hospitals employ clinician Champions to assist with the implementation of health-related information technology projects such as electronic medical records, meaningful use, and claims adjudication systems. Commonly, preparation for this role is simply familiarization with the operation of the installed system. This does not solve problems such as resistance to change and designs for optimization of data dashboards. A full set of change management skills adds significant value to employing either informaticists or champions during and after initial deployments of new systems or upgrades and optimization of present systems.
